Will I lose my music if iTunes says its corrupt to uninstall then reinstall

Will I lose my music if my iTunes is corrupt and needs to be uninstall and then reinstalled

If you need to remove and reinstall iTunes on your Windows machine, you may find the following article useful:


Apple Support: Removing and Reinstalling iTunes, QuickTime, and other software components for Windows XP

http://support.apple.com/kb/ht1925


iTunes Store purchases or songs imported from CDs are saved in your My Music folder by default and are not deleted by removing iTunes. While it is highly unlikely that you will lose any contents of your iTunes Library when following these steps, it is always a good idea to ensure that your iTunes library is backed up. If you're unsure how to backup, see iTunes: Back up your iTunes library by copying to an external hard drive.
